My arrangement of the hymn "O Come, O Come, Emmanuel," traditionally sung during advent (which we are in right now), based out of a hymnal arrangement but done for multiple instruments. The instruments are ones I usually involve in my "instrumental rehearsal tracks:"
Alto saxophone
Tenor saxophone
Baritone saxophone
Glockenspiel
Vibraphone
Marimba (grand staff)
Piano
Crotales
Unlike what I usually do, the marimba and piano are not playing the same thing. Instead, the piano is an original accompaniment that I wrote.
